Daregaon is a village of 1,338 people in 232 households (Census 2011) in Mudkhed taluka, Nanded district, Maharashtra, the 24th-largest of 52 villages in Mudkhed taluka. Literacy is 60%, 2 points below the taluka average of 62% and the sex ratio is 962 women per 1,000 men. It lies 40 km from the Nanded district centre, 20 km from Kurunda, the nearest town, 10 km from Junona railway station (straight-line distances). The pincode is 431806, served by Mudkhed Station post office; the LGD village code is 544806. The nearest hospital or health centre is Kousalya Matha Multi Speciality Hospital, 5 km away. The sarpanch is ANUSAYABAI JAKOJI MACHANWAD, and the village votes in Jintur assembly constituency, represented by MLA Bordikar Meghna Deepak Sakore.
